Most production engineering calculations don't need expensive software — they need Excel used well. This live 2-hour beginner workshop shows you how to build the core tools of well performance analysis directly in a spreadsheet. You'll create working models for inflow performance, nodal analysis, and decline curves from scratch, using nothing but Microsoft Excel — so you understand what's happening under the hood instead of treating commercial software as a black box.
Workshop Objectives
By the end of this workshop, you will be able to:
Build Inflow Performance Relationship (IPR) curves and understand what drives well deliverability
Set up nodal analysis to find a well's operating point and diagnose performance
Run decline curve analysis to forecast production and estimate recoverable reserves
Turn raw well data into clean, decision-ready charts and models in Excel
About the Presenter
Mostafa Keihani is a Production Engineer at Dana Energy, where he has spent the past four years across production engineering and field operations, including work as a Cementing and Stimulation Field Engineer. That mix gives him a practical, field-grounded view of well performance — not just the theory, but how it plays out on real wells.
He holds engineering degrees from Sharif University of Technology and Amirkabir University of Technology, and is the author and co-author of several peer-reviewed publications. His technical focus spans production optimization, enhanced oil recovery, well stimulation, and carbon capture (CCUS). He brings both hands-on field experience and a strong analytical background to this workshop, built for engineers who want to actually use what they learn.
